What is this BS EN 16485 about? 

BS EN 16485 provides general Product Category Rules (PCR) for Type III environmental declarations for wood and wood-based products for use in construction and related construction and in-service processes. 

BS EN 16485 complements the core rules for the product category of construction products as defined in EN 15804 and is intended to be used in conjunction with EN 15804. 

NOTE: The assessment of social and economic performances at the product level is not covered by this standard. 

BS EN 16485 is intended to be used for cradle to gate or cradle to the grave assessment provided the intention is properly stated in the system boundary description. 

BS EN 16485 does not deal with aggregation at the building level nor does this standard describe the rules for applying EPD in a building assessment

Why should you use this BS EN 16485 

An EPD is an objective report based on a life cycle assessment (LCA). It is used to communicate information about the potential environmental and human health impacts of a product. 

BS EN 16485 specifies EPD to know the environmental performance of the products that you are purchasing, safeguard the ecosystem by choosing products and services that have less impact than others on the market and in the case of buildings, the choice of materials whose environmental impacts are certified can increase their quality standard, and therefore their economic value. 

BS EN 16485 intended core product category rules that help you to provide a structure to ensure that all Environmental Product Declarations (EPD) of construction products, construction services and construction processes are derived, verified and presented in a harmonized way. 

Overall, EPD communicates verifiable, accurate, non-misleading environmental information for products and their applications, thereby supporting scientifically based, fair choices and stimulating the potential for market-driven continuous environmental improvement.
